Philippines emerge victorious in OTDecember 4, 2006
___98-111Senegal vs. Philippines[Box Score](AP) Tokyo, Japan - Senegal blew out a chance to win its 4th game in overtime last Sunday. Senegal only scored 5 points in overtime while opponent Philippines scored 18. Philippines' guard Florendo 'Ren-ren' Ritualo led the charge scoring 14 points in the extra period. "We blew out our lead in the 4th but good thing Renren got hot in overtime and we finally came up with the W.", said Philippines' Center Asi Taulava. Forward Rafi Reavis of the Philippines poured in an impressive 25 off the bench but caught a calf injury in the 4th which sidelined him for the rest of the game. Though dominating the boards in the 4th, Senegal shot a dismal 38% from the field. Senegal Center Boniface N'Dong had 16 rebounds while Forward N'Diaye had 15. Senegal Guard S.Faye shot his tournament-worst 7/29 from the field.
